Landscape drainage repair services focus on identifying and fixing issues related to water movement and accumulation in outdoor spaces. These services typically involve assessing existing drainage systems, repairing or replacing damaged components, and installing new solutions to improve water flow. Proper drainage is essential to prevent water from pooling in undesired areas, which can lead to property damage, soil erosion, and landscaping problems. Professionals may use a combination of methods, such as fixing or installing drainage pipes, grading the landscape, and incorporating drainage channels or catch basins to ensure effective water management.
Addressing drainage problems with these services helps resolve common issues like standing water, soggy lawns, and erosion around foundations or retaining walls. Poor drainage can cause water to collect in low-lying areas, leading to muddy patches and compromised landscape integrity. In some cases, inadequate drainage may also contribute to basement flooding or water seepage into structures. Landscape drainage repair aims to correct these problems by restoring proper water flow, reducing excess moisture, and protecting the property’s structural and aesthetic features.

Drainage Repair Costs - Typically, fixing landscape drainage issues can cost between $1,000 and $4,000, depending on the extent of the repairs. Smaller repairs, like clearing minor blockages, may be closer to $500, while extensive repairs could reach higher amounts.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ific site conditions.
Drainage System Installation - Installing new drainage systems generally ranges from $3,000 to $8,000 for residential properties. The price varies based on the size of the area and the complexity of the system needed. Cost factors include materials, labor, and site accessibility.
Drainage Assessment and Inspection - A professional assessment typically costs between $200 and $600, depending on the scope of inspection required. This service helps identify underlying issues before repairs or installations begin. Detailed evaluations may involve video or soil testing.
Additional Repair Expenses - Unexpected costs, such as replacing damaged pipes or rerouting existing systems, can add $1,500 to $5,000 to the project. These expenses depend on the severity of the damage and the specific solutions recommended by local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
